Opinion: Retired SLC judge says Duve most qualified for position

Posted

To the Editor:

This Nov. 3 election presents the people of St. Lawrence County with a clear choice for St. Lawrence County judge. I am acquainted with both of the candidates; both appeared before me when I was St. Lawrence County Family Court judge.

Nicole Duve is the one candidate qualified for the very important position of county judge.

I have known Ms. Duve for over 25 years. I worked with Nicole when we were both assistant district attorneys. In the time that I have known her, Nicole has served as an assistant public defender, assistant district attorney, town judge, private attorney and as law clerk for county judges in two different counties, as well as St. Lawrence County’s district attorney.

During that time she has always acted with utmost integrity and professionalism.

Nicole is the candidate with the knowledge of the law, experience and skills required for the position of county judge. She knows that a judge must examine every individual matter before the court based on the facts of that case and make a determination under the law as it applies to that one case.

She also believes that everyone before the court must be treated fairly and with impartiality.

Nicole has spent the majority of her career in the criminal justice field. She knows the law. She will take an oath to follow the law and she will.

Please vote for Nicole Duve to be our next St. Lawrence County judge.

Barbara R. Potter

Retired St. Lawrence County Family Court judge
